Freshman Year (2015)
- Appeared in 16 matches, drawing five starts
- Totaled 42 digs, 4 aces and just 4 reception errors on 72 total attempts (.944)
- Made her first collegiate start against Jackson State, tallying 6 digs and one 1 error on 11 total receptions (.909)
- Put together 5 digs and 1 reception error on 6 attempts (.833) during the golden Dome Invitational (Sept. 11-12), including playing in two sets against No. 1 Penn State
- Earned her first-career ace and point against Missouri on Oct. 9, while also making her second-career start
- Set a new career high with a team-leading 7 digs in a 3-0 win against Georgia on Oct. 11
- Turned in a career-high 3 aces at Missouri on Oct. 23
High School
- Two-year lettterwinner and star libero at La Costa Canyon High School after starting two years with the freshman and junior varsity squads at LCCHS
- Named Titan Invitational All-Tournament Team and led her freshman squad to a league championship in 2011-12 as an outside hitter and DS
- Moved up to the JV squad as a libero and DS, leading her team to a first-place finish in the Titan Invitational and a second-place showing in the Fall Classic, culminating in being named All-Season MVP by the league coaches
- Tallied 624 digs and 701 passed serve receive balls in her junior year as the Mavericks' primary libero, leading LCCHS to a final ranking of 12th in the state with a 28-10 overall record and a 10-0 showing in league play
- In her final season, Tinney helped lead the Mavericks to a 22-8 record and a showing in the championship match of the CIF San Diego Section Tournament
- Spent seven years under Mike Placek as a team captain with the Coast Volleyball Club
- In 2013, she led her squad to a 10th-place finish at the 17-under Open Division at Junior Nationals
- Returned the following season with her 18-under team, placing third at Junior Nationals, while finishing as the champions of the 18-under American Division at the Las Vegas Classic
- Also impressive on the softball field, earning MVP honors in the sport all four years in high school
- In the classroom, she was placed on honor roll all throughout middle and high school
- Named All-Academic District in 2013 and 2014
